Overview

REGION ENERGY is an operational fuel terminal located in Hamburg, New Jersey, United States. It serves as a key distribution point for petroleum products in the region.

REGION ENERGY is a fuel terminal situated at 460 NJ-23 in Hamburg, Sussex County, New Jersey. As part of the United States fuel infrastructure, it plays a vital role in the storage and distribution of petroleum products to local markets. The facility is currently operational and classified under NAICS code 454310, which covers fuel dealers. Operating within the United States, this fuel terminal is subject to federal and state regulations including the EPA's Underground Storage Tank (UST) requirements and Spill Prevention, Control, and Countermeasure (SPCC) rules. These frameworks mandate secondary containment, leak detection, and spill response plans to mitigate environmental risks.
